Summary

In June 2022, Tailscale announced the beta release of Tailscale SSH, a feature designed to simplify SSH connections by bypassing the need for traditional SSH key management and offering direct authentication through Tailscale's identity system. This innovation allows users to enable SSH connections with a single command, eliminating the need for configuration changes, jump boxes, proxies, and avoiding port conflicts. The newsletter highlights community contributions, including Pat Reagan's documentation of his experience and Kris Nova's Twitch tutorial on Tailscale usage. Additionally, discussions from Tailscale engineers Brad Fitzpatrick and Maisem Ali provide insights into the development of Tailscale SSH. Tailscale is also featured in various integrations and use cases such as connecting a Windows 11 machine to an iPad, creating a dynamic Ansible inventory, and enhancing container networking security. The newsletter encourages feedback from users and highlights the broader applications of Tailscale in personal and cloud infrastructure projects.
